When someone is quitting alcohol or drugs, they will feel withdrawal symptoms as their body detoxes. Detox can be performed in a medically supervised detoxification facility or rehab center so that the person has fully removed the drugs and/or alcohol from the body and they are physically and mentally stable, and of course off drugs and alcohol.

There are various different types of detox in or near Johnston that individuals can pick from. Different substances bring about different withdrawal symptoms, and certain individuals may be at risk of dangerous side effects of detox and likely need closer medical supervision and more intensive engagement. Regardless, anyone considering detox or wanting to quit heavy drug or alcohol use should always do so at a qualified facility and not on their own. This is because of some of the health risks associated in some cases, but also because it reduces the risks associated with relapse. A relapse during detox can commonly result in an accidental overdose, so obtaining professional detox services and gaining access to a robust system of support could literally save your life.

Some facilities provide a holistic and natural detox, when it isn't anticipated that there might be any risks or health hazards based off of the client's current health and drug history. Even severe physically based addictions, like heroin addiction, are not life-threatening but result in harsh withdrawal symptoms in the first couple days of detox. These symptoms alleviate within a few days on their own and can be overcome without medications of any kind through a natural detox.

Medically assisted detoxification takes place in an inpatient facility or hospital setting with the use of medications. This could be necessary for someone who is suffering from alcoholism and will need medication to alleviate life-threatening withdrawal symptoms, which is also the case with some specific prescription medications that people develop dependence to. Medical detox may also be favored among opioid dependent clients, who would prefer to receive medications to temporarily relieve opioid withdrawal symptoms as they come off of heroin or other opioid drugs.
